<p>My daughter is 31 pounds and 35 inches tall at 18 months. We bought three of them to fence off most of a room so she could practice walking safely. We&#8217;ve had this for nine months now and absolutely love it.</p>
<p>We found that the way to use it best was to make sure that the gates are angled and, preferably, have some backup support, like a wall or what have you. We have not tried it on a smooth surfaced floor, like tile, but I would not recommend it. Carpet would provide more friction and prevent slippage. Her fence is big enough that we have it wedged against the wall, an anchored bookcase and my very large office desk. Doesn&#8217;t sound safe, but it is, and it was a fantastic area to use to set up toy stations (so she&#8217;d be encouraged to walk from place to place) and we had enough room for both a Fisher Price Laugh n&#8217; Learn house and farm (which she used as handholds to cruise.)</p>
<p>If you set the gate up incorrectly, the answer would be a semi-yes. It won&#8217;t fall over entirely, but if you get a long section, you DO have to angle it or it will lean over. If you look at the pic, though, you can tell it&#8217;s not designed to be a straight fence, anyway. (And we have about an eight foot straightaway, MUCH bigger than a single playyard.). If you set it up to be stable, the answer is no. And, even mine can&#8217;t ride it all the way over; it just angles back. There&#8217;s been some comments about kids climbing it, but I assure you, once your child starts weighing a little more, they&#8217;re not going to want to. The openings are very sturdy, but the edges would be very uncomfortable to put any amount of weight upon.</p>
<p>I would definitely recommend it. In fact, I&#8217;m getting ready to order one and two extension panels to set up at my father&#8217;s for when we go to visit (we have to fly and can&#8217;t take ours.) His house is absolutely un-kid-friendly and really can&#8217;t be made so &#8211; my stepmother collects a -lot- of antiques, they have a fireplace, etc. They&#8217;re going to keep it there for us to use when we visit again. Sure beats having to lug along a playpen.</p>
<p>By the way, this is also a great alternative for us because she&#8217;s technically outgrown her regular playpen &#8212; and most other kids her age haven&#8217;t. She&#8217;s in the 99th percentile for height and 96th for weight. She still needs *someplace* that&#8217;s not her crib that she can play safely and this fits the bill very well. We put a play mat in the corner for her to lie down on when she&#8217;s tired. It has the added bonus of keeping all her toys in one area, too. We have a big Rubbermaid container so she can practice taking her toys out and putting them back, too.</p>

<p>It is possible to remove the panels. I took two of them off making my 8 panel unit 6 panels. The instructions are very good. Do you have them. If not, go to the manufacturers website and see if the instructions are available there. Basically, this is what you do: Loosen adjustment knobs on the panels to remove. Step 1: Place hand next to loosened adjustment knob. Apply downward pressure and flex panel to disengage top hinge. Pull up to disengage bottom hinge. Repeat to remove other panel. Step 2: Connect panels by following same technique in Step 1. Step 3. Tighten all adjustment knobs.<br />
